Press Release DOVEBID® TO CONDUCT WEBCAST AUCTION OF FIXED ASSETS FOR NAPSTER, INC. FOSTER CITY, CA (November 21, 2002) - DoveBid, Inc., a global provider of capital asset auction and valuation services, today announced it will conduct a Webcast auction of fixed assets for Napster, Inc., the Internet music service provider that fil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y in June 2002. Napster’s intellectual property is excluded from this sale and is being sold to a buyer under a different and unrelated transaction. The Webcast auction will be held on December 11, 2002 beginning at 9:00 a.m. Pacific Standard Time at The Marriott in Santa Clara, California. The sale will include IT equipment, computers, and Napster memorabilia. Featured assets include Cisco Systems switches, routers and firewalls, VA Linux servers, Network Appliance servers, desktops, notebook computers, monitors and printers by Apple, Dell and Hewlett-Packard, and hundreds of Napster memorabilia items including shirts, hats and jackets.
